Bug 457325 (eboard-review)
Summary: | Review Request: eboard - Chess board interface for ICS | ||
---|---|---|---|
Product: | [Fedora] Fedora | Reporter: | Marek Mahut <mmahut> |
Component: | Package Review | Assignee: | Lubomir Rintel <lkundrak> |
Status: | CLOSED RAWHIDE | QA Contact: | Fedora Extras Quality Assurance <extras-qa> |
Severity: | medium | Docs Contact: | |
Priority: | medium | ||
Version: | rawhide | CC: | fedora-package-review, lkundrak, notting |
Target Milestone: | --- | Flags: | lkundrak:
fedora-review+
kevin: fedora-cvs+ |
Target Release: | --- | ||
Hardware: | All | ||
OS: | Linux | ||
URL: | http://www.bergo.eng.br/eboard/ | ||
Whiteboard: | |||
Fixed In Version: | Doc Type: | Bug Fix | |
Doc Text: | Story Points: | --- | |
Clone Of: | Environment: | ||
Last Closed: | 2009-01-08 15:12:10 UTC | Type: | --- |
Regression: | --- | Mount Type: | --- |
Documentation: | --- | CRM: | |
Verified Versions: | Category: | --- | |
oVirt Team: | --- | RHEL 7.3 requirements from Atomic Host: | |
Cloudforms Team: | --- | Target Upstream Version: | |
Embargoed: |
Description
Marek Mahut
2008-07-30 22:26:26 UTC
- Upstream does not ship any desktop file, feature request for this has been opened. https://sourceforge.net/tracker/?func=detail&atid=361164&aid=2033187&group_id=11164 Thanks for the package marek. Compiles fine in mock. Have tested basic functionality. Using proper make flags (see 2. for compiler flags) The file list is (mostly, see 0.) sane. Provides are sane (see 3. for a note on requires). The SPEC file seems pretty straightforward, legible and very sane. 0.) RPMLint: eboard.i386: W: devel-file-in-non-devel-package /usr/bin/eboard-config A development file (usually source code) is located in a non-devel package. If you want to include source code in your package, be sure to create a development package. Actually this is a false positive. eboard-config is not a pkg-config script. You may still consider if it's appropriate to include it in the pacakge, though creating a subpackage just for it is definitely not reasonable. 1.) Please do not use %configure Your ./configure is not autoconf. It doesn't understand the flags you pass to it. 2.) Proper compiler flags are not used Please ensure that you pass %optflags to the C++ compiler. This is closely related to 1.) 3.) Useless requires: Requires: gtk2 Requires: pango Requires: cairo Requires: libpng >= 1.2 These are pulled in by the library dependencies generated by autoreq script. No need to duplicate those. I think the cvs flag was set instead of the review flag. Should be fixed. Spec URL: http://mmahut.fedorapeople.org/reviews/eboard/eboard.spec SRPM URL: http://mmahut.fedorapeople.org/reviews/eboard/eboard-1.1.1-1.fc8.src.rpm Seems fine now, thanks. APPROVED New Package CVS Request ======================= Package Name: eboard Short Description: Chess board interface for ICS Owners: mmahut Branches: EL-5 F-9 F-10 cvs done. Marek please import and build this |